Suppliers Bargaining Power
Superfluid Finance depends on blockchain tech. The cost and performance of these networks affect Superfluid. 2024 data shows Ethereum fees can fluctuate, impacting transaction costs. This reliance gives blockchain providers power. In Q4 2024, Ethereum's average gas price was around 30 Gwei.
Superfluid Finance faces supplier power due to the specialized talent needed. Blockchain developers and technical experts are crucial, and their scarcity boosts their leverage. In 2024, average blockchain developer salaries ranged from $150,000 to $200,000 annually, reflecting their demand. This influences project costs and timelines.
Superfluid's bargaining power of suppliers is notably influenced by its reliance on core protocol development. The team behind the smart contracts and infrastructure holds significant sway. In 2024, the costs associated with blockchain development and security audits have increased by 15-20%, impacting the project's financial flexibility.
Providers of Liquidity
Superfluid's reliance on initial asset providers gives them some bargaining power, as their participation is essential. Without these providers, the streaming of assets wouldn't be possible. This dependency means providers can influence the terms of liquidity provision. However, the network's design may mitigate this power.
- Liquidity Pool Size: The total value locked (TVL) in DeFi protocols like Superfluid can influence supplier bargaining power.
- Transaction Fees: Fees charged on the platform affect the attractiveness for suppliers to provide assets.
- Token Incentives: Rewards offered to liquidity providers can impact their willingness to participate.
Dependencies on Oracles and Data Feeds
Superfluid's operational efficiency hinges on external data sources, such as oracles, for crucial information like price feeds. The suppliers of these data feeds possess a degree of bargaining power. This power can influence Superfluid's operational costs and the reliability of its automated financial agreements. The cost for oracle services in the blockchain space has varied, with some providers charging transaction fees, and others offering subscription models.
- Chainlink, a leading oracle provider, has a market capitalization of over $8 billion as of early 2024.
- Oracle service fees can range from a few dollars to hundreds per data request, depending on the complexity and volume.
- The reliance on specific oracle providers creates a dependency that can impact Superfluid's overall risk profile.

Customers Bargaining Power
Superfluid's customer base includes individuals, DAOs, businesses, and developers, which creates diversity. This variety helps to prevent any single customer group from overly influencing pricing or terms. The distribution of users across different segments reduces the risk of customer power. In 2024, diverse customer bases are crucial for platform resilience. This strategy supports sustainable growth in the market.
Switching costs significantly impact customer power within the Superfluid Finance ecosystem. If it's easy for users or businesses to move to or from Superfluid, customers wield more power. Lower switching costs, which include factors like data transfer and platform familiarity, increase customer influence. For example, if a competitor offers similar services with easier migration, Superfluid's customer power diminishes. Data from 2024 shows that platforms with seamless data portability see higher user churn rates, highlighting the importance of managing switching costs effectively.
Customers of Superfluid Finance possess substantial bargaining power due to the availability of alternative solutions. Traditional finance systems and various DeFi protocols offer competing options for managing finances. The existence of these alternatives empowers customers, allowing them to switch providers easily. This competitive landscape necessitates Superfluid to offer attractive terms. In 2024, the DeFi sector saw over $100 billion in total value locked, indicating strong customer options.
Customer Concentration
Customer concentration significantly impacts Superfluid's bargaining power. If a small number of major users or partners drive most transactions, their ability to negotiate terms increases. This scenario could lead to lower revenue per transaction or demands for enhanced service levels. For instance, if 60% of Superfluid's revenue comes from just three key partners, their influence is substantial.
- High concentration boosts customer influence.
- Fewer customers, more leverage.
- Negotiating power increases with volume.
- Service and price are easily influenced.
Influence of the Developer Community
The developer community significantly influences Superfluid Finance as they are essentially customers. Their adoption rate and contributions are critical. This gives them bargaining power in shaping the protocol. For example, in 2024, active developer engagement directly impacts platform upgrades. Their feedback helps refine features, ensuring the protocol meets evolving needs.
- Developer adoption directly impacts protocol upgrades.
- Feedback from developers helps refine features.
- Developer contributions are vital to the ecosystem.

Rivalry Among Competitors
Superfluid Finance, in the DeFi space, faces intense competition. Compound Finance, Aave, and Balancer are key rivals. In 2024, DeFi's total value locked (TVL) fluctuated, reaching around $50 billion, showing market volatility.
The DeFi market's rapid expansion, with a 2024 growth rate of approximately 150%, is noteworthy. High growth often eases rivalry by providing more chances for all participants. This environment allows for greater collaboration and innovation. However, this growth attracts new entrants, which can intensify competition.
The DeFi space is expanding, but asset streaming might see concentration. Key players' market share needs scrutiny. In 2024, top DeFi protocols like Aave and MakerDAO held significant TVL. This could indicate rivalry.
Differentiation of Offerings
Superfluid Finance's competitive landscape is significantly shaped by how well it differentiates its offerings. Its real-time, streamable transactions provide a unique value proposition, setting it apart from traditional financial services. This differentiation affects the intensity of rivalry within the industry, as competitors must innovate to match Superfluid's capabilities or find alternative advantages. The degree of differentiation influences market share battles and the overall competitive dynamics. In 2024, the global fintech market size was valued at approximately $152.79 billion.
- Real-time transactions offer a key differentiator.
- Innovation is crucial for competitors to keep pace.
- Market share and competitive dynamics are influenced.
- Fintech market size was about $152.79 billion in 2024.
Exit Barriers
In the digital realm, exit barriers are often lower than in traditional sectors, intensifying competition as less successful entities can more readily withdraw. This ease of exit can lead to a more volatile market environment. For instance, in 2024, the average lifespan of a crypto project before failure was only about 18 months, reflecting high turnover and intense rivalry. This contrasts sharply with established financial firms.
- Ease of exit encourages more entrants, increasing competition.
- Projects can quickly adapt or pivot, adding to market dynamism.
- Financial resources can be redeployed faster in the digital space.
- Less capital tied up in fixed assets reduces exit costs.
